What Is Predict.fun, Binance’s New Prediction Market?
Predict.fun, developed by a former Binance employee, is a decentralized platform where users can wager on real-world events while their staked funds generate passive income. Unlike traditional prediction markets, it combines gambling with DeFi yields—a clever twist for impatient degens. Currently, the platform hosts two markets with a combined volume of $300,000 and claims over 12,000 users and 300,000 bets. However, it’s a David among Goliaths: competitors like Polymarket and Kalshi have processed $10.9M and $500M respectively, per Polymarket Analytics. Operating on BNB Chain gives Predict.fun an edge in user traffic (thanks to BNB’s active wallet dominance), but liquidity is hampered by the chain’s limited stablecoin options. CZ clarified that Binance isn’t directly backing the project—though he holds a minor stake—and BNB’s price hovered NEAR $908 at press time.
How Does Opinion Labs Fit into CZ’s Prediction Market Push?
CZ’s venture firm, YZi Labs, is doubling down on prediction platforms. Its portfolio project, Opinion—a decentralized market launched by a Hong Kong-based team in 2023—briefly outpaced Kalshi and Polymarket in volume. Opinion Labs raised $5M in a March 2025 seed round led by YZi, with participation from Animoca Ventures and Amber Group. The platform’s surge suggests growing appetite for speculative crypto products, though sustainability remains a question. As one BTCC analyst noted, "Prediction markets thrive on volatility, but regulatory scrutiny could dampen the party."
Binance Junior: Crypto Savings for the Next Generation
In a parallel move, Binance launched "Junior Accounts," allowing parents to create sub-accounts for children with controlled access to crypto savings. The goal? Hook kids early—while letting parents retain asset custody until adulthood. It’s a savvy play for long-term user retention, though critics argue it normalizes crypto speculation for minors. The feature aligns with Binance’s educational push, including its "Learn & Earn" programs. Why Is BNB Chain a Double-Edged Sword for Predict.fun?
BNB Chain’s high throughput and low fees make it ideal for prediction markets, but its ecosystem lacks robust stablecoin support compared to ethereum or Solana. This limits liquidity, especially for large bets. Predict.fun’s integration with BNB could attract users, but as TradingView data shows, the chain’s TVL has stagnated at $3.5B—far below its 2021 peak. If Binance ramps up stablecoin adoption (e.g., a native USDT integration), Predict.fun might gain traction.
What’s Next for Crypto Prediction Markets?
The sector is heating up, with platforms like Polymarket expanding into sports and politics. However, regulatory risks loom—especially in the U.S., where Kalshi complies with CFTC rules. Opinion Labs and Predict.fun operate in grayer areas, leveraging decentralization. As CoinMarketCap notes, prediction markets now account for 2% of DeFi activity, up from 0.5% in 2024. Whether this niche becomes mainstream hinges on clearer regulations and better UX.
